Reading about this 12 month period is insane.
I never realized how hot blooded America was at itself in the postwar era until I read a bit about this year
Riots, protests,pop culture transforming ,assassinations, wars,spree killings,presidents quitting, a third party getting electoral votes

Take about Americas most important year since WW2

Post-war and pre-68 America is fascinating.

Such an interesting time. It should be called the 'Second' Gilded Age, because that's exactly what it was: on the outside, apparent prosperity and harmony and conservatism. But a deeper look inside, and the revelation of all sorts of festering problems assailing the country: racial tensions, high unemployment, sexual frustration, paranoia and uncertainty, the growth of media and pop culture (which had never existed), the cultural gap between young and old...

Extremely fascinating.
